    "JOHN H. AND CINDERELLA (BALSER) SMITH
    John H. Smith born Jan. 20, 1851 in Howard Co., IN came to Ripleytownship with his parents. John lived in Ripley Township for 80years. He was a teamster. The son of Joseph Smith and Mary L. Rush.John's grandparents were: Daniel Smith and Christina Stonebraker.John's siblings were: Harriet married John Switzer; Mary Catherinemarried Thomas M. Galey; Rachel married George Graham; Emma marriedSamuel Gilkey; Lista married Joel Lee Patton, # 2 Benjamin Galey; NonaJ. Married Noah Myers; James S. married Mary Susan Alfrey and Alicemarried Albert Michael.
    John H. Smith married Cinderella Balser on Oct. 19, 1878. She wasborn Feb. 12, 1851 and lived most of her life in Alamo. Her parentswere George Balser and Mary Hamm.
    John and Cindy had seven children: Maggie married John Fruits; theirchildren are: Lagora, Gladys who died young, Evelyn and Carol. Birdmarried Alonzo Fruits and had a son Charles. Grover. Carl married OlaWestfall and had four children: Charles W., Dorman, Robert and Donald. Mary married Charles M. Fruits. Katie married Joel Tucker and threechildren were born to them: Max, Imogene and Letha. Elsie died young.
    John and Cinderella were both members of the Alamo Christian Church.John died July 25, 1934 and Cinderella died Sept. 7, 1944. Both areburied in the Alamo Cemetery." Page 310, Montgomery County History.Article collected by Joyce Lorraine Clore Elkins. [Transcribed 21April 2008, SLJuhl, Compiler]
